The Augusta Chronicle is reporting that the University of Georgia Athletic Association approved head football coach Mark Richt's contract extension.
The contract, which includes an increase in total compensation from $2.8 million to $3.2 million per year, as well as add an additional year to the contract, now set to run through 2017.
Director of Athletics Greg McGarity said, "(He's done a tremendous) job leading our program."
Richt will be entering his 13th season as head football coach next fall.
